Common questions about this role
What kind of professional development is offered?
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.
Are meals provided at school?
Most schools offer a subsidised staff canteen or a daily mid-morning snack and lunch. Boarding schools typically include all meals for residential staff.
Is B.Ed mandatory for this role?
Yes, for board-affiliated school teaching roles a B.Ed is generally required. Exceptions exist for very experienced subject experts and for play-school/early-years specialists.
When does the school want the joining date to be?
Joining dates are usually negotiable around the school calendar. Mid-term joining is common for replacement vacancies; new positions often align to April or the start of the next term.
About Little Elly
Little Elly Tavarekere was started in the year 2012 as a Franchise of the Little Elly chain of preschools. We, at “Little Elly” Tavarekere, take immense pride in making learning a fun-filled process for children. We provide a safe, friendly and conducive atmosphere for the growth and well being of the children as well as the staff. We firmly believe in providing quality education and a holistic development to the child’s growth. Year after year, we have proved ourselves by winning accreditations for awards like Emerging Growth Award, Best Use of Social Media Award and Operational Excellence, Curriculum Delivery.
